Kansas Gov. Laura Kelly was the first in the nation to cancel in-person school for the rest of the academic year. Missouri Gov. Mike Parson was among the last to declare a statewide stay-at-home order.
-
Kansas Gov. Laura Kelly and Missouri Gov. Mike Parson are responding differently to the coronavirus threat, and Kansas City child care providers are scrambling resources to meet the needs of essential workers and their kids.
